DTC P0720 Output shaft speed sensor circuit malfunction
1. Output shaft speed sensor (A/T VSS) 4. TCM
2. Coupler 5. TCM couplers (viewed from harness side)
3. Shield wire
DTC DETECTING CONDITION
• Output shaft speed sensor signal voltage too high or too low.
Step Action Yes No
1 1) Turn ignition switch OFF and disconnect
output shaft speed sensor – input shaft
speed sensor coupler. (See figure.)
2) Measure the resistance between terminals
of disconnected sensor side coupler.
Is it 160 – 200 Ω?
(See figure.)
Go to Step 2. Replace output shaft
speed sensor.
2 1) Connect output shaft speed sensor – input
shaft speed sensor coupler then disconnect
TCM couplers.
2) Measure resistance between terminal “E12-
6” and “E12-14” of disconnected harness
side coupler.
Is it 160 – 200 Ω?
(See figure.)
Go to Step 3. “W” or “B” wire open or
shorted each other.
